Recent developments hint that Liverpool is actively exploring options to strengthen their defense, notably through the potential acquisition of Marc Guehi from Crystal Palace. This initiative arises as Liverpool prepares for the departure of their stalwart defender, Virgil van Dijk. Van Dijk, a key figure in Liverpool’s defensive lineup, is gearing up to leave Anfield, prompting the team to seek a suitable successor to maintain their defensive robustness.

Scouting Marc Guehi

Marc Guehi, who has been impressive at Crystal Palace, has caught the eye of Liverpool scouts. At 23, Guehi boasts an admirable track record in the Premier League, characterized by his significant contributions to Crystal Palace’s defense. His potential transfer to Liverpool is seen as a strategic move to ensure the team remains competitive in high-caliber matches. Moreover, Guehi’s style of play and young age suggest a long-term benefit for Liverpool, aligning with their vision for future team dynamics.
